5 Reasons to Add Chiropractic Care to Your Summer Wellness Routine


ree

Summer is here — which means more activity, more travel, and (hopefully) more fun in the sun. But with the increase in movement also comes a greater risk of aches, strains, and spinal misalignments. Whether you’re chasing kids around the pool, going on long road trips, or diving into your favorite outdoor sports, your spine takes the hit — and chiropractic care can help.


1. You’re More Active — Which Means More Wear and Tear

From hiking and biking to yard work and impromptu volleyball games, summer keeps us on our feet. These activities are great for your health, but they can also place stress on your joints and spine, especially if you’re not properly warmed up or overdo it after a sedentary winter.


A quick adjustment can help restore alignment, reduce inflammation, and improve mobility — so you can enjoy the season pain-free.


2. Travel Can Wreck Your Posture

Long car rides, cramped flights, and sleeping in unfamiliar beds can throw your back and neck out of alignment fast.


Common travel-related issues we see in the clinic:

✅ Neck pain from sleeping funny

✅ Low back stiffness from sitting too long

✅ Sciatica flare-ups from poor posture


Chiropractic adjustments can help reset your spine and prevent minor issues from becoming long-term problems.


3. Summer Is the Season of Self-Care

With the kids out of school and vacation days on the calendar, summer can be the perfect time to invest in you. Whether you’ve been putting off treatment or want to maintain your progress, regular adjustments can help you feel your best — physically and mentally.


Bonus: Many people report better sleep, improved energy, and less stress after chiropractic care — ideal for staying balanced during a busy summer schedule.


4. Stay Ahead of Sports Injuries

Weekend warriors, take note: whether you’re playing golf, tennis, pickleball, or training for that 5K, your body needs to recover properly.

Chiropractic care helps:

✔ Improve range of motion

✔ Speed up recovery

✔ Reduce the chance of injury


5. Beat the Heat... and the Inflammation

Believe it or not, summer heat can actually increase joint swelling in some people. Chiropractic care — paired with proper hydration and light stretching — can help reduce inflammation and improve circulation.
